Tailing Whales at Ningaloo Reef
Western Australia”s Ningaloo Reef is a place where, for a few nights each year, nature reasserts itself dramatically as the different species of coral suddenly release millions upon millions of bright pink egg and sperm bundles which cloud the surface of the water.

Making A Difference: Faizel Kathrada and the Freedom Factory Foundation
A Life As A Human Interview: Freedom Factory Foundation is a Canadian non-profit that supports factories that are socially compliant, respectful of their employees and give back dignity and value to them. Our network of associates focus on choosing these companies with the intention of making sure we are giving back in every step of the process, from the manufacturing of garments to the point of sale.
